The Virgo/Rat
Not so aggressive as most Rats, this one analyzes everything carefully and makes no hasty moves. Magnetized by affection and wild about romance, they are quite irresistibly attractive. Virgos born in Rat years are also charitable in the extreme.
Detailed Description
THE SUPPORTIVE ANALYST
A peppy, yet methodical person will be born of these two strong signs. Without the bulldozer punch of some of the other forceful New Astrological signs, the Virgo/Rat goes about his business craftily and with both system and industry. As both Virgo and Rat, he cannot help it. He wants to help others succeed. The Rat's aggressiveness is tempered here by Virgo's sober intelligence. Virgo/Rats are neither hotheaded nor foolish-except in love. Intimacy attracts them like bees to a bonnet. Highly- sexed, this discriminating person adores being in love yet knows instinctively how to choose partners who can follow his or her lead in the bedroom. My Chinese Element

WOOD
Wood is characterized by the color green. Wood heralds the beginning of life, springtime and buds, sensuality and fecundity. Wood's influence affects the liver, the gallbladder and, by extension, the digestion. Wood needs moisture to thrive. Its two opposite yet equally emotional forces are rage and altruism. The Wood person will be expansive, outgoing and socially conscious.
